After soaring to 62 points the game before, O'Connor was a bit more limited in their game on Saturday. They were beaten by the Round Rock Dragons 59-28. The Panthers lost against the Dragons in their previous head to head back in November of 2023, too, but the margin this time around was even wider than the 52-47 score last time.
When it comes to explaining why O'Connor lost, don't look at Hagen Hurst. Despite the final result, he posted 14 points and seven boards.
O'Connor's loss dropped their record down to 1-1.
Looking ahead, O'Connor will head out to square off against Johnson at 7:30 p.m. on Tuesday. As for Round Rock, they will look to defend their home court on Tuesday against Leander at 7:00 p.m.
